Three Scots have been selected for the initial GB U20 Women’s squad ahead of this summer European Championships.

Sian Phillips, Shawnisay Millar and Alix Henderson have all made the roster, which features 14 players from across the UK. The trio all spent the 2018/19 season with Scotland’s WBBL side Caledonia Pride.

The players travelled to Manchester over the weekend as the team begins preparations at the National Basketball Performance Centre. The team will then head to Greece at the end of the month for two warm up games before their campaign begins in Prishtina on August 3rd.

GB’s Head Coach, Jeff Jones, is looking forward to continuing preparations with the group after a positive start:

“We’re a day and a half in and their attitude and approach is great. They all understand the concepts we’re giving them and it’ll just be about how they implement them. It’s a positive group and i’m looking forward to it!”

GB were drawn into Group B for the tournament and will face Ukraine and neighbours Ireland in the early stages of the tournament. The structure sees four groups of three teams, with the top two from each group proceeded into two groups of four. The top two from each group then advances to the semi-finals whilst the rest play their respective classification games.
